Unpacking Physicality and Handling: Size and Ergonomics Under the Lens
Given the compact category’s emphasis on portability and quick deployment, size and handling are fundamental. While both cameras adhere to diminutive form factors, subtle differences impact comfort and usability.
The Canon S95 measures 100 x 58 x 30 mm and weighs approximately 195 grams, whereas the Sony WX10 is slightly smaller at 95 x 54 x 23 mm and lighter, tipping the scales at 161 grams. The physical disparity, though marginal, can influence handling - especially during extended shoots or dynamic environments where grip confidence matters.

The Canon's marginally larger dimensions permit a more secure grip, a crucial advantage in street and travel photography where camera stability can affect image sharpness. Furthermore, the S95’s body includes more pronounced control dials and buttons, offering better tactile feedback and quicker access to manual adjustments - a hallmark feature in enthusiast cameras.
Conversely, the WX10’s ultra-compact chassis leans into pure portability at some cost to physical controls. Its smaller body somewhat limits manual input responsiveness, positioning it more as a casual shooter’s tool rather than a precision instrument favored by professionals or serious aficionados.
A Closer Look from Above: Control Layout and Design Philosophy
To truly gauge the user experience, examining the top panel layout and button arrangement is instrumental. These elements dictate how intuitive and efficient camera operation will be under real-world conditions, such as rapidly changing lighting or fast-paced action scenes.

Canon’s S95 demonstrates an ergonomically considered design with dedicated dials for aperture and exposure compensation, aligning with DSLR-like workflows. This is invaluable for photographers who prefer aperture or shutter priority modes. In contrast, the Sony WX10 offers a more streamlined approach, with fewer external controls and an emphasis on automatic or scene modes.
While this minimalistic approach enhances convenience for beginners or casual users, it restricts advanced operational flexibility. The absence of shutter priority or aperture priority modes on the WX10 limits creative control over depth of field and motion capture, which the S95 more readily supplies.
The Heart of Image Quality: Sensor Architecture and Imaging Performance
The sensor is the defining component regarding image clarity, dynamic range, noise handling, and color fidelity. The Canon S95 features a 1/1.7-inch CCD sensor with a resolution of 10 megapixels, whereas the Sony WX10 boasts a smaller 1/2.3-inch BSI CMOS sensor with 16 megapixels.

Sensor Size and Technology Implications
The S95’s sensor measures 7.44 x 5.58 mm, offering approximately 41.52 mm² of surface area, notably larger than the WX10’s 6.17 x 4.55 mm sensor area totaling about 28.07 mm². A larger sensor translates into superior light-gathering capability per pixel, facilitating improved low-light performance, dynamic range, and color depth.
Canon’s CCD, while an older technology compared to modern CMOS, is renowned for color rendition and smooth tonal gradation, albeit at the expense of higher power consumption and slower readout speeds. Conversely, Sony's WX10 utilizes a Back-Side Illuminated CMOS sensor, which enhances sensitivity and efficiency, theoretically improving performance in dim conditions despite the smaller size.
Resolution and Detail
The WX10 carries a higher pixel count (16 MP) versus the S95’s 10 MP, which can lead to finer detail capture in well-lit scenarios but also tighter pixel pitch that may exacerbate noise under high ISO settings. Our exhaustive side-by-side shooting tests reveal that while the WX10 produces greater nominal sharpness, the advantage dissipates in low-light or shadow areas where noise and color inaccuracies become pronounced.
Image Quality Metrics
While the Canon S95 received a DxOMark overall score of 47, with a strong 20.4 bits color depth and a dynamic range of 11.3 EV, Sony WX10 has not been formally tested by DxOMark, limiting direct metric-based comparisons. However, practical testing affirms the S95’s superior dynamic latitude, preserving highlight and shadow detail better - a critical feature for landscape and portraiture disciplines.
The Viewfinder and Display: Framing, Composing, and Reviewing Images
Neither camera houses an optical or electronic viewfinder, which is typical in compact designs to reduce bulk. This leaves composing and image review solely to the LCD screen, underscoring the importance of screen size, resolution, and quality.

Screen Size and Resolution
Canon’s S95 sports a 3-inch fixed screen with 461,000 pixels, providing a slightly larger and sharper interface than the Sony WX10’s 2.8-inch “Clear Photo LCD Plus” screen with 460,000 pixels. Although subtle, this difference impacts clarity and ease of manual focusing or reviewing images.
Screen Technology and Usability
Sony’s Clear Photo LCD Plus technology enhances readability under bright conditions, a boon for outdoor photography. Yet, the S95 retains an edge with more natural color reproduction on its display, which aides accurate exposure and white balance judgments on the fly.
Neither camera incorporates touchscreen functionality or articulating screens, limiting interaction modes and potential shooting angles, a shortcoming worth noting for photographers seeking greater compositional flexibility.
Exploring Photography Genres: Strengths and Limitations for Each Discipline
Understanding how these cameras perform across distinct photographic realms is crucial. Practical testing across multiple genres reveals varying suitability profiles.
Portrait Photography
The Canon S95, with its fast lens (f/2.0 at the wide end), CCD sensor color science, and ability to shoot RAW, enables nuanced skin tone rendition and smooth background bokeh at closer focal lengths. Its 28-105 mm equivalent lens offers a modest zoom range but is sufficient for controlled portraits. Manual exposure and aperture prioritization enhance creative control.
The Sony WX10's zoom extends to 24-168 mm equivalent, promising versatile framing opportunities. However, the narrower maximum aperture of f/2.4-5.9 limits bokeh potential and low-light performance in portraiture. Furthermore, the lack of RAW support constrains post-processing latitude.
Neither camera supports face or eye detection autofocus - a technology still gaining traction during their release periods - so focusing relied on traditional 9-point contrast detection AF systems, both delivering adequate but unspectacular accuracy indoors.
Landscape Photography
For landscape shooters, sensor dynamic range and resolution are paramount. The S95's superior dynamic range allows it to capture detail across shadows and highlights effectively, critical for sunlit vistas or high-contrast scenes.
The Canon's full manual control, including aperture priority, empowers precise depth-of-field manipulation to maximize scene sharpness from foreground to infinity, aided by minimal diffraction at lower ISOs.
In contrast, the WX10’s larger zoom range provides framing versatility, but the smaller sensor and limited dynamic range curtail image quality in demanding lighting scenarios. The absence of manual priority modes restricts exposure fine-tuning, potentially complicating landscape workflows.
Neither camera features any weather sealing, mitigating their suitability for harsh outdoor conditions, a consideration for adventurous nature photographers.
Wildlife Photography
Wildlife photography demands fast autofocus, high burst rates, and effective telephoto reach. The Sony WX10 excels with its 7x zoom (24-168 mm equivalent), offering greater telephoto reach than the S95’s 3.8x zoom (28-105 mm equivalent), which is a significant advantage in capturing distant subjects.
Additionally, the WX10 supports a rapid 10 frames per second continuous shooting rate, enabling better tracking of animal movements, albeit at reduced image quality settings (likely JPEG only). The S95, limited to a 1 fps burst rate, struggles to maintain pace with fast-action sequences.
Both cameras rely on contrast detection autofocus without tracking or face detection, limiting their accuracy in dynamic wildlife scenarios. Moreover, neither features the integral lens speed or buffer capacity typical of high-end wildlife cameras.
Sports Photography
Sports imaging shares many demands with wildlife photography but often requires superior autofocus tracking and low-light capability.
Neither camera features phase detection autofocus for advanced subject tracking, a shortfall in this category. The S95’s slower burst rate and lens zoom limit its effectiveness for action-packed sequences.
The WX10’s 10 fps continuous shooting provides a relative advantage. However, its narrower maximum aperture at telephoto and smaller sensor compromise image quality and ISO performance when ambient light dims - typical of indoor arenas or late-day outdoor events.
Street Photography
In street photography, discretion, rapid activation, and portability are prized.
The WX10’s smaller size and lighter weight simplify carrying and quick deployment, appealing to street shooters favoring unobtrusiveness.
Conversely, the S95’s better manual control and faster lens are advantageous for creative control but come at a tradeoff of marginally increased bulk.
Both cameras lack viewfinders, challenging precise framing in bright light, though their compact sizes enable instinctive handheld shooting. The Canon’s superior image quality and RAW flexibility further empower post-processing, an increasingly valued aspect among street photographers aiming for distinctive results.
Macro Photography
Close-focusing prowess benefits from minimum focus distances and stabilization.
Both cameras share a macro focus range starting at 5 cm, supporting close-up composition.
The Canon S95 offers optical image stabilization that facilitates handheld macro shooting with reduced blur, while Sony also includes optical stabilization, albeit the effectiveness varies marginally.
Neither model supports focus bracketing or focus stacking, features that have since become vital in macro fieldwork. Users must therefore rely on manual focusing finesse and carefully controlled aperture selections.
Night and Astrophotography
Night and astrophotography underscore sensor sensitivity, long exposure capabilities, and noise performance.
The Canon S95 supports shutter speeds as slow as 15 seconds, critical for star trails and nightscape exposures. Its larger sensor and color depth substantively reduce noise artifacts in high ISO scenarios (up to 3200 native ISO).
The Sony WX10’s maximum shutter speed matches at 15 seconds, with an extended minimum ISO of 100 and a peak ISO of 3200. However, the smaller sensor, noisier output, and lack of RAW support hamper image quality and post-processing latitude in astrophotography.
Neither camera features built-in intervalometers for time-lapse astrophotography, which somewhat limits convenience but does not preclude external remote controls.
Video Performance: Moving Images Under the Microscope
Video capability remains a supplementary attribute in these compact cameras, yet differences are notable.
Canon’s S95 records up to 1280 x 720 (HD) at 24 fps in H.264 format. Video controls are limited, and no external microphone input exists, constraining sound quality options.
The Sony WX10 surpasses with full HD 1920 x 1080 resolution at 60 fps, supporting MPEG-4 and AVCHD formats. This higher frame rate facilitates smoother motion rendering, advantageous for casual videography or slow-motion-like effects in post.
Neither camera features in-body electronic image stabilization beyond optical lens stabilization, no headphone jack for monitoring audio, nor 4K recording capabilities, which, while expected given their vintage, limits their appeal to serious videographers.
Travel Photography Considerations: Versatility, Longevity, and Connectivity
For travelers, the combination of size, battery life, lens range, and wireless features plays a pivotal role.
The Sony WX10’s smaller form factor and extended zoom range provide significant framing flexibility while traveling light. It supports both SD and Memory Stick storage formats, broadening media choices.
Canon S95 offers RAW support and better image quality, but with a shorter zoom might require supplemental lenses (not interchangeable, but external adapters are rare), slightly limiting versatility.
Both cameras integrate optical image stabilization for handheld shooting and support Eye-Fi wireless card compatibility, enabling seamless transfer of images without smartphones or cables.
Battery life data is not explicitly stated for either model; however, Canon’s NB-6L and Sony’s NP-BG1 batteries produce typical endurance for compacts of their era (approximately 200-300 shots per charge), necessitating spare batteries for extended trips.
Professional Usage: Reliability, Formats, and Workflow Integration
While neither camera fits the professional flagship category, aspects such as RAW support and robust build quality determine their suitability as secondary or emergency cameras.
Canon’s S95 supports RAW capture, integral for professional workflows by allowing maximum control over image adjustments in post. Its Digic 4 processor ensures consistent JPEG quality and reliable exposure automation, though lacks the speed and advanced autofocus systems demanded by professional standards.
The Sony WX10 does not support RAW, limiting post-capture flexibility critically. Its comparatively slender feature set, simplified operational modes, and smaller sensor render it less appropriate for professional work beyond casual or documentary tasks.
Neither camera offers weather sealing; thus, they require careful use in challenging environments to avoid damage.
Technical Overview: Autofocus, Stabilization, Connectivity, and Price-Performance Ratio
Autofocus Systems
Both cameras employ contrast-detection autofocus with 9 AF points and support live view focusing. Neither incorporates phase detection or advanced tracking algorithms such as face or animal eye detection. This limits effectiveness in dynamic or low light conditions.
Image Stabilization
Both cameras utilize optical stabilization to compensate for camera shake, enhancing handheld image sharpness, particularly valuable in low light or macro photography.
Connectivity and Interface
They provide USB 2.0 and mini HDMI outputs for image transfer and external display connection. Neither houses Bluetooth or NFC connectivity, reflecting the technology state at the time.
Eye-Fi card compatibility allows wireless transfer within Wi-Fi hotspots, a forward-thinking feature facilitating immediate sharing.
Price and Value
At launch, the Canon S95 retailed near USD 495, targeting enthusiasts desiring compact image quality paired with manual controls.
The Sony WX10, priced roughly at USD 199 upon release, appeals to budget-conscious consumers prioritizing zoom range and full HD video over image finesse.
